Playtime is over.

A washed-up musician teams up with a teacher and a kids show personality to protect young children from a sudden outbreak of zombies.

    Little Monsters was pretty good, but there's one glaring issue I found with it. The funniest bits in the movie (which for a comedy basically reads as: "best") all happen before there's any actual zombies. The establishing of characterisation in the first twenty minutes was more enjoyable than anything that came in the actual "plot". But to say that the opening of a movie was great and the rest of it, merely good, is about the least scathing of a criticism that you can give a movie, so Little Monsters still comes away with a recommendation.

    Final rating: - I liked it. Would personally recommend you give it a go.

    Little Monsters is an interesting twist on the tired and overplayed zombie genre that has crowded Hollywood in recent years. How a movie about a zombie invasion threatening kids can have such humor and endearing moments is beyond me, but the film is able to deliver these in an effortless way. Lupita Nyong'o does as excellent job as a kindergarten teacher and really reminds me a lot of my own fiancé as she teaches young children, very believable. Alexander England does a fine job as well; he really plays off from his nephew (Diesel La Torraca) and Nyong'o very well.
